View of Prague from Petřín (the hill on left bank of the Vltava River). You can see Prague Castle in the centre of photo. To the left of Prague Castle is Prague's district of Hradčany or the Castle District. On the right side of photo, below Prague Castle, is Prague's district of Malá Strana or Lesser Town of Prague.

View of the Vltava River and southern part of Prague from the Branik Rocks (Branicke Skaly), a natural landmark in Prague – Branik. With a height of 264 m (866 ft), the highest peak of the rocks offers a nice panoramic view of the city but unfortunately, the weather was really bad that day so you cannot see much.

I am posting again the photo of Loreta, a pilgrimage destination in Hradčany, a district of Prague. It consists of a cloister, the church of the Lord’s Birth, the Santa Casa and a clock tower with a famous chime.

I'm introducing you a greasy furnace.
Greasy furnace is an important technical monument in Bohemia, in forests near the city of Pilsen. It is best preserved in Bohemia, it dates from around 1800, it was used for the production of tar, lubricants and rosin by dry wood distillation. The monument is maintained and in a very good condition, worth a visit. The photo is HDR-edited.
